WHAT TO EXPECT:

This clinic will start with focus on the fundamental acrobatic and tumbling skills utilized for the foundation

of the collegiate skill set.  We will work with athletes based on their individual abilities

and needs, utilizing proper progressions of technique with safety of each athlete in mind. All collegiate

Acrobatics and Tumbling teams compete and practice on a non-spring loaded floor that will be used

throughout the clinic.  Additionally, there will be air floors, a tumble track, and other training equipment

available to supplement tumbling and acro skill training on the non-spring loaded floor surface.  Athletes

will experience a day filled with hard work, learning, and fun!
